Why Recovery Infrastructure Matters

Surgical success is not defined by the procedure alone.

Long-term outcomes depend on:

• Behavioral adherence
• Nutritional reinforcement
• Emotional stability
• Risk monitoring
• Structured follow-through

Traditional programs discharge patients into fragmentation.

Recovery-as-a-System creates continuity.
